Output 6741ca666a7c93d564bc3057a58c2d5ce6f069edf66313e04d1792529a3d5c81:21

value
25604049
script pubkey
OP_0 OP_PUSHBYTES_20 bf83fa8c2c188616a9ce4332f84acab88cb99df9
address
bc1qh7pl4rpvrzrpd2wwgve0sjk2hzxtn80ez8sn0u
transaction
6741ca666a7c93d564bc3057a58c2d5ce6f069edf66313e04d1792529a3d5c81